WONDERFULLY positioned in a lovely quintessentially English landscape amid beautiful gardens bordered by its own pretty paddocks is an Ashey farmhouse perfect for horse lovers and those wanting the best of country living.
Tucked away off Deacons Lane, Deacons Farm is a fantastic package, comprising a charming five-bedroom home dating back in part to the late 1700s, delightful gardens, six paddocks, stables, a large barn with separate workshop and an open-ended garage.
In all, there are nearly five acres and horse owners will find the set-up ideal as the paddocks surround the gardens on all sides — one of them across the quiet lane — and close by are three stables, a tack room and feed area in an American barn with a winter turnout yard outside.
Indoor space is plentiful too with sympathetic extensions, including a superb sociable family room and a stylish hardwood David Salisbury conservatory, a favourite spot for relaxing and looking southwards over the gardens to the downs.
The glorious gardens, bright with blossom, include lawns, well-planted flower and shrub beds, fine trees including copper sycamore, oak and ash, a wildflower meadow beneath fruit trees, an enclosed vegetable garden, a soft fruit area and a greenhouse.
There are lovely views of surrounding countryside and sitting areas for shade and sun, including a brick-paved terrace next to the conservatory and a pretty area with a water feature next to the family room. A gravelled driveway provides ample parking.
In the entrance hall are stairs to the galleried landing and an archway to the elegant dining room with partly panelled walls, a brick fireplace, rear garden outlook and sets of double doors to the front-facing study and sitting room.
This spacious room, overlooking the front garden and with a lovely marble fireplace housing a Clearview log burner, has internal windows and doors to the conservatory, which has brick flooring and automatic roof ventilation cooling it in summer.
Stretching from the front kitchen area to the big rear-facing dining area, the kitchen/family room has oak-style flooring and is ideal for large gatherings. In addition to Shaker-style units, there is a walk-in larder, plumbing for a dishwasher and an original brick fireplace with a salt-drying oven and kettle hook behind a Rayburn.
Quarry tile flooring continues from a boot/utility room with plumbing for a washing machine and dishwasher into a cloakroom with a WC and handbasin.
An inner area off the upstairs landing leads to the large master bedroom with built-in wardrobes in a dressing area. Its en-suite bathroom has a shower over the bath. The family bathroom also houses a bath with shower over.
Big bedroom two with an original cast-iron fireplace and a washbasin, is reached via bedroom five, ideal as a nursery. Bedroom three is rear-facing and bedroom four has a front outlook.
